IUrlHelper.Action(UrlActionContext) Método

Definición

Genera una dirección URL con una ruta de acceso absoluta para un método de acción, que contiene el nombre de la acción, el nombre del controlador, los valores de ruta, el protocolo que se va a usar, el nombre de host y el fragmento especificados por UrlActionContext . Genera una dirección URL absoluta si Protocol y Host son distintos deNULL. Consulte la sección comentarios para obtener información de seguridad importante.

public:
 System::String ^ Action(Microsoft::AspNetCore::Mvc::Routing::UrlActionContext ^ actionContext);
public string Action (Microsoft.AspNetCore.Mvc.Routing.UrlActionContext actionContext);
public string? Action (Microsoft.AspNetCore.Mvc.Routing.UrlActionContext actionContext);
abstract member Action : Microsoft.AspNetCore.Mvc.Routing.UrlActionContext -> string
Public Function Action (actionContext As UrlActionContext) As String

Parámetros

actionContext
UrlActionContext

Objeto de contexto para las direcciones URL generadas para un método de acción.

Devoluciones

String

Dirección URL generada.

Comentarios

El valor de Host debe ser un valor de confianza. Confiar en el valor de la solicitud actual puede permitir que la entrada que no sea de confianza influya en el URI resultante a menos que se haya validado el encabezado host. Consulte la documentación de implementación para obtener instrucciones sobre cómo validar correctamente el encabezado host en el entorno de implementación.

Se aplica a